Post by dublin on Mar 15, 2011 21:52:33 GMT
I have an NV tent. The top/Bimini rolls up on the stainless frame over the stern/wheels. I have a zipup cover which protects it when rolled up? The sides and back are stored separately. Usually rolled and put in fore cabin. When we have guests the rolls go in the lazarette. I would not like to have to move them around if they were all rolled in a single bag.
